Sat 753190904552439

decimal
150638.904552439
degree
0°150638′1454″904552439‴
percentile
35.86623358956902%
name
inajiulsxpa
cycle
0
epoch
0
period
74
block
150638
offset
904552439
timestamp
rarity
common